Output 5431091fb95b7b39fef895ce3e7f2b578a98c66700a528e17521766f58c17d70:90
- value
- 78243
- script pubkey
- OP_0 OP_PUSHBYTES_20 c9e18df49ee75c9eef2f949e5af690d6f6498068
- address
- bc1qe8scmay7uawfame0jj094a5s6mmynqrgs0zewu
- transaction
- 5431091fb95b7b39fef895ce3e7f2b578a98c66700a528e17521766f58c17d70